Spanish stock market rises 0.92 pct, closes at 8,718 points

The Spanish stock market index Ibex-35 rose 0.92 percent on Thursday to close at 8,718 points, up from the 8,638.50 points of Wednesday.

On Thursday's session, Gamesa shares led rises climbing 3.09 percent, followed by AENA, Iberdrola, Ferrovial, Enagas and Viscofan that rose 2.25 percent, 2.17 percent, 1.83 percent, 1.71 percent and 1.65 percent, respectively.

On the other hand, Banco Popular shares led falls losing 4.47 percent, followed by Acerinox, Abertis A, ACS, Endesa and ArcelorMittal that lost 0.99 percent, 0.64 percent, 0.57 percent, 0.06 percent and 0.03 percent, respectively.

Meanwhile, Spain's risk premium closed at 127 points, up from the 120 points of Wednesday, and Spain's 10-year bond interest rate closed at 1.55 percent, up from the 1.52 percent of Wednesday's closing time. Endit
